LOT 871 Seller's Estimate: USD 4,850 - 6,450 One electronically tested 14KT white gold ladies cast tanzanite and diamond ring. Condition is new, good workmanship. The featured tanzanite is set within a diamond bezel supported by diamond accented shoulders, completed by a two millimeter wide band. Bright polish finish with milgrain detailing. Identified with markings of "14K". Containing: One prong set oval brilliant cut natural tanzanite, measuring 9.05 x 7.10 x 4.70mm, 6%. bulge factor, approximate weight of 2.18ct., clarity is eye clean, type I, medium dark, moderately strong, bluish violet color, (GIA bV 6/4), cut is good. Transmitting light with no distortion, transparent. Graded in the setting. Tanzanite is a very rare gemstone that is only found in the country of Tanzania. Originally discovered in 1967. Tiffany & Company, named the stone Tanzanite. It is found in the Usumburu Mountains that border the Umba Valley of northern Tanzania. Tanzanite occurs in gray, brown, violet, blue, reddish-purple, & green. The gem is interesting because of its exceptional pleochroism. Rotated in different directions a tanzanite will exhibit multiple changes of color. Tanzanite has a low tolerance to ultrasonic cleaning, and should not be cleaned using this method.
